description Techniques for implementing vocoders in parallel digital signal processors are described. A preferred approach is implemented in conjunction with the BOPS(R) Manifold Array (ManArray(TM)) processing architecture so that in an array of N parallel processing elements, N channels of voice communication are processed in parallel. Techniques for forcing vocoder processing of one dataframe to take the same number of cycles are described. Improved throughput and lower clock rates can be achieved.
